WebMar 15, 2013 · This displacement of the gas causes either a difference in pressure (volumetry) or affects buoyancy and, thus, causes a change in weight of the sample (gravimetry). Consequently, without knowing the precise sample volume, sorption data would be incorrect. The most common volumetric method to determine sample volume … WebHowever, the most frequently used methods are the volumetric (manometric) and the gravimetric methods. The gravimetric method is based on a sensitive microbalance and a pressure gauge. The adsorbed amount can be measured directly, but a pressure-dependent buoyancy correction is necessary.
